>>>> I am trying to build open-mpi 1.4.4 (latest stable from open-mpi.org)
>>>> using PGI compilers on a cray platform. PGI compilers' version is
>>>> 11.9.0. I get the following error while building:
>>>> -------------------------------------
>>>> Making all in tools/wrappers
>>>> make[2]: Entering directory 
>>>> `{my_installation_directory}/opal/tools/wrappers'
>>>> source='opal_wrapper.c' object='opal_wrapper.o' libtool=no \
>>>>   DEPDIR=.deps depmode=none /bin/sh ../../../config/depcomp \
>>>>   cc "-DEXEEXT=\"\"" -I. -I../../../opal/include
>>>> -I../../../orte/include -I../../../ompi/include
>>>> -I../../../opal/mca/paffinity/linux/plpa/src/libplpa   -I../../..
>>>> -D_REENTRANT  -O -DNDEBUG -fPIC  -c -o opal_wrapper.o opal_wrapper.c
>>>> /bin/sh ../../../libtool --tag=CC   --mode=link cc  -O -DNDEBUG -fPIC
>>>> -export-dynamic   -o opal_wrapper opal_wrapper.o
>>>> ../../../opal/libopen-pal.la -lnsl -lutil
>>>> libtool: link: cc -O -DNDEBUG -fPIC -o .libs/opal_wrapper
>>>> opal_wrapper.o --export-dynamic  ../../../opal/.libs/libopen-pal.so
>>>> -ldl -lnsl -lutil -rpath {my_installation_directory}/lib
>>>> pgcc-Error-Unknown switch: --export-dynamic
>>>> make[2]: *** [opal_wrapper] Error 1
>>>> make[2]: Leaving directory 
>>>> `{my_installation_directory}/opal/tools/wrappers'
>>>> make[1]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
>>>> make[1]: Leaving directory `{my_installation_directory}/opal'
>>>> make: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
>>>> -------------------------------------
>>>> 
>>>> I see that the libtool packaged with open-mpi is 2.2.6b
>>>> When I try to compile this particular part with libtool versions 2.2.6
>>>> or 2.4, I get the following error:
>>>> -------------------------------------
>>>> $ libtool --tag=CC   --mode=link cc  -O -DNDEBUG -fPIC
>>>> -export-dynamic   -o opal_wrapper opal_wrapper.o
>>>> ../../../opal/libopen-pal.la -lnsl -lutil
>>>> libtool: link: cc -O -DNDEBUG -fPIC -o .libs/opal_wrapper
>>>> opal_wrapper.o -Wl,--export-dynamic
>>>> ../../../opal/.libs/libopen-pal.so -ldl -lnsl -lutil -Wl,-rpath
>>>> -Wl,{my_installation_directory}/lib
>>>> /usr/bin/ld: attempted static link of dynamic object
>>>> `../../../opal/.libs/libopen-pal.so'
>>>> -------------------------------------
>>>> 
>>>> Looking at earlier posts, apparently there was a bug with libtool a
>>>> couple of years ago because of which the above error occurred. This
>>>> was fixed in newer releases, but I am getting similar errors.
>>>> 
>>>> Does anyone have any information on how to fix this, or if I am doing
>>>> something wrong here?
